measure, the program is hugely successful. Wendy Robins, sustainability operations manager for Dining and Culinary Services, has overseen the changes in the U.C. She estimates that, at the end of the 2007-08 academic year, the U.C. reduced what it sends to the landfill by 70 percent. Or, put another way, the garbage-truck size trash compactor that sits on the U.C. loading dock used to be emptied once a week. Now, it is emptied about five times a year.
